Practical Details
Frequency
Runs approximately every 15–25 minutes; expect denser service during morning and evening peaks. Check real‑time times on the Karwa Journey Planner App.
Fare Estimates
Standard Karwa rates apply; fares are modest for intra‑city trips (estimate QR 3–6 depending on distance). Important: cash is not accepted. Pay with a Karwa Smart Card or via the Karwa Journey Planner App.
Connections
R706 serves central stops that link you to major transit hubs. For exact metro connections (Red/Green/Gold line interchanges) check the Karwa Journey Planner or Visit Qatar — connections can vary by direction and time.
